The first smartphone with a 35mm lens, f/1.6, Sony IMX787 and magnetic charging will also be the first to receive MyOS 12

ZTE Nubia has just introduced new smartphones for the gaming segment, dubbed the Red Magic 7 series. Now the company is preparing to introduce the new "regular" flagship smartphones of the Nubia Z40 series. The company is constantly teasing smartphones to keep up the hype around them. They're going to be some really impressive flagship smartphones, but the Nubia Z40 Pro certainly holds up to the competition.

ZTE today confirmed that the Nubia Z40 Pro will be the company's first MyOS 12 skin. It will also be present on ZTE smartphones based on Android 12.

MyOS 12 will get a new user interface, animations and improved security. The Weibo teaser post currently only mentions "Personalized Desktop + Climber Lock Screen + Lingxi Motion Engine + Privacy Protection" as new features.

The presentation of Nubia Z40 Pro is scheduled for February 25th. A second teaser released by the company calls MyOS 12 a "breakthrough in full screen."

Nubia Z40 Pro will be equipped with a Snapdragon 8 Gen 1 single-chip system and a 1/1.3-inch optical Sony IMX787 image sensor with a 35mm f/1.6 lens. In addition, the camera will receive optical image stabilization and omnidirectional autofocus. The camera will reduce image distortion by 35%, collect 80% more light and improve image clarity by 78% compared to its predecessor.
